Arsenal, Arteta Pause Contract Talks Until Season Ends
Talks will resume in the summer to settle length and salary.
Overview
- Reports Monday said Arsenal and Mikel Arteta agreed to halt renewal discussions until after the season to keep focus on matches.
- Negotiations began in January and February, according to transfer reporter Fabrizio Romano.
- The pause is to avoid distractions during the Premier League title chase and a Champions League quarter-final return leg.
- Club sources describe trust in Arteta as total, and coverage says the Kroenkes have not shifted stance despite a recent dip in results and loose replacement chatter.
- When talks restart, they will cover standard terms, with reports noting Arteta’s current deal is said to run to 2027 and many expect a new agreement, though some outlets speculate results could shape the final outcome.
